Native Mobile App Developer (Android) Job at Southern Company, Birmingham, AL

YzQxNGR0ajcyeVdwNkFBVDE5YndnMTVsZ0E9PQ==
  • Southern Company
  • Birmingham, AL

Job Description

**Job Title** : Native Mobile App Developer (Android) **Department Name:** Technology Organization, Customer Engagement Portfolio **Application Deadline:** 2 weeks from posting date **DESCRIPTION** As part of the Customer Engagement Portfolio within Southern Company's Technology Organization, the Android Developer will be responsible for developing and maintaining a native mobile application for Southern Company's electric customers. This role encompasses all phases of the mobile app development lifecycle, including discovery, delivery, and support, as well as integrating with customer-facing interfaces with appropriate branding for Southern Company's three operating companies - Alabama Power, Georgia Power, and Mississippi Power. The Android developer will work within a Scaled Agile Framework (SAFe) to ensure efficient and collaborative delivery of high-quality mobile applications. **JOB REQUIREMENTS** **Education:** + B.S. degree in Computer Science, Management Information Systems, Engineering, Business, or related field required. **Experience/Knowledge/Skills:** + 3-5 years of experience and extensive knowledge of mobile app development on Android platform, from coding to publishing to app store. Utility experience is a plus. + Demonstrable portfolio of released applications on the App Store. + Extensive knowledge of Android programming languages like Kotlin and Java, as well as knowledge of Jetpack compose. + Strong understanding of the Androidecosystem and Google's Material Design Guidelines. + Experience with converting wireframes models of new and existing features into quality user interfaces. + Experience with consuming APIs and interfacing with back-end services, implementing third party libraries, and APIs. + Experience in integration with push notifications, native features of Androiddevices. + Knowledge of best practices relating to authentication, networking, concurrency, performance, memory management, and security in the context of Android apps. + Experience using Git for version control, including branching, merging, resolving conflicts, and continuous integration. + Superior analytical, problem-solving, organization, and time management skills with the ability to handle multiple tasks independently. + Self-motivated, proactive, and able to perform in a team environment with strong oral and written communication skills. **JOB RESPONSIBILITIES** **General Roles and Responsibilities:** + Create, implement, maintain, and release a high-quality mobile app for an optimal user experience. + Utilize Jira to create and modify user stories, ensuring they are well-defined with clear acceptance criteria and linked to relevant features and tasks. + Implement new and existing features into the mobile app to enhance functionality. + Collaborate with cross-functional teams to continuously improve the functionality and quality of the mobile app. + Understand business requirements and translate them into technical requirements. + Write and execute unit and UI tests to prevent production defects. + Identify malfunctions, assist with debugging, and suggest updates that will improve performance. **Other Requirements:** + Occasional night and weekend work may be necessary. Occasional travel may be necessary. **About Southern Company** Southern Company (NYSE: SO ) is a leading energy provider serving 9 million customers across the Southeast and beyond through its family of companies. Providing clean, safe, reliable and affordable energy with excellent service is our mission. The company has electric operating companies in three states, natural gas distribution companies in four states, a competitive generation company, a leading distributed energy solutions provider with national capabilities, a fiber optics network and telecommunications services. Through an industry-leading commitment to innovation, resilience and sustainability, we are taking action to meet customers' and communities' needs while advancing our goal of net-zero greenhouse gas emissions by 2050. Our uncompromising values ensure we put the needs of those we serve at the center of everything we do and are the key to our sustained success. We are transforming energy into economic, environmental and social progress for tomorrow. Our corporate culture has been recognized by a variety of organizations, earning the company awards and recognitions that reflect Our Values and dedication to service. To learn more, visit . Southern Company invests in the well-being of its employees and their families through a comprehensive total rewards strategy that includes competitive base salary, annual incentive awards for eligible employees and health, welfare and retirement benefits designed to support physical, financial, and emotional/social well-being. This position may also be eligible for additional compensation, such as an incentive program, with the amount of any bonus/awards subject to the terms and conditions of the applicable incentive plan(s). A summary of the benefits offered for this position can be found here . Additional and specific details about total compensation and benefits will also be provided during the hiring process. Southern Company is an equal opportunity employer where an applicant's qualifications are considered without regard to race, color, religion, sex, national origin, age, disability, veteran status, genetic information, sexual orientation, gender identity or expression, or any other basis prohibited by law. Job Identification: 12245 Job Category: Information Technology Job Schedule: Full time Company: Southern Company Services

Job Tags

Full time, Casual work, Night shift,

Similar Jobs

Best Bev LLC

Maintenance Mechanic Job at Best Bev LLC

 ...effectively. Must be able to work Sunday - Saturday, off-shifts, weekends, holidays, and required overtime to support a 24 hour/7-day operation...  ...All other duties as assigned. Schedule: Night Shift - 10pm to 6:30am Best Bev is an equal opportunity... 

Pacer Group

3RD SHIFT Production Operator Job at Pacer Group

 ...Title: 3rd SHIFT Production Operator Location: Phoenix, AZ 85043 Job Type: 3+ Months (Temp To Hire) Pay Rate: $20 hourly W2 Responsibilities: The position will be responsible to support to any production area such as grit blast, grinding... 

QTI Management Services, Inc.

Production Helper - 3rd Shift Job at QTI Management Services, Inc.

 ...! Hours: Sunday to Thursday: 10:00pm to 6:00am. Friday nights as needed Starting pay rate is $16.00 per hour plus a $2.00 shift premium once hired on by the client. Great opportunity to work for a company with an awesome work culture! Responsibilities:... 

Othram Inc.

Forensic DNA Analyst I, II, or III Job at Othram Inc.

 ...Job Purpose: The Forensic DNA Analyst jobs focus is on accessioning casework, extraction of DNA, and serology. Duties and Responsibilities: Successful performance will require that the individual: Adhere to ISO 17025 Requirements, Safety Protocols, and... 

Market America Inc

Administrative Assistant Job at Market America Inc

 ...arms, hands, wrists, and fingers. Occasionally sit, squeeze, and climb ladder and stairs. Intermittently stoop, bend, twist, crouch, kneel, crawl, and reach above shoulders. Long or odd hours, as needed, including some weekends with little to no notice given....